5 & Diner Franchise

Kenneth E. Higginbotham opened the first 5 & Diner restaurant in Phoenix, Arizona in 1987. Restaurants feature a '50s theme, complete with jukeboxes, hostesses in poodle skirts and hula hoop contests. The menu includes favorites like hamburgers, sandwiches and salads. Breakfast is served all day, and every 5 & Diner offers blue plate specials that include sloppy joes, fish and chips, and spaghetti with meat sauce. 5 & Diner restaurants also have a soda fountain that serves milkshakes, egg cremes, floats and flavored sodas.

Overview

5 & DINER sells restaurant franchises specializing in providing a 1950s diner's theme and ambiance serving burgers, shakes and other quality prepared food items in a casual dining atmosphere. 5 & DINER franchises to you the right to operate a 5 & DINER style restaurant ("5 & DINER RESTAURANTS(S)")and licenses you the right to use the trade name "5 & DINER".

The products and service style of 5 & DINER are directed to a broad cross section of the population. Competition is the general franchise-style restaurants, including hamburger chains and full menu restaurants.
